We have two updates regarding the QuickBooks Desktop (QBDT) payroll services discontinuation.

 

First, after May 31, 2024, all QBDT 2021 software will be discontinued. Including all 2021 versions of QuickBooks Desktop Pro, QuickBooks Desktop Premier, QuickBooks Desktop for Mac, and QuickBooks Enterprise Solutions v21. 

 

If you have the 2021 version and don't upgrade by May 31, 2024, you won't have access to live technical support if you run into problems or any Intuit services that can be integrated with the program. It includes Payroll, Online Banking, and Merchant Services. You can browse these articles to learn more: 

 

 

Aside from the 2021 versions, Intuit also plans to stop selling several products to United States (US) new subscribers after July 31, 2024. Thus, we will no longer sell new subscriptions for the following products:

 

  • QuickBooks Desktop Pro Plus
  • QuickBooks Desktop Premier Plus
  • QuickBooks Desktop Mac Plus
  • QuickBooks Desktop Enhanced Payroll

 

Meanwhile, existing users will not be impacted and can continue to renew their subscriptions after the specified date. For more details, please see this article: Can't buy QuickBooks Desktop as a new US subscriber.
